Jennifer Lopez x Giuseppe Zanotti’s (Literally) Dazzling Shoe Collab Just Dropped

Back in July, Jennifer Lopez and Giuseppe Zanotti teased their upcoming footwear collaboration, a line that would be “less fireworks and more cool” than Zanotti collections past…or so the Italian stiletto baron claimed. Well, the 15-piece Giuseppe for Jennifer Lopez line finally dropped today — and understated it is not.

The range is comprised of six unique designs in various “modern” colorways — cool grays, soft pastels, warm taupes, glimmering metallics, nearly-black navy. It’s the Italian luxury brand’s “largest range and most involved partnership to date” and it definitely brings the ooh-factor. The suede Jen bootie — “a contemporary take on the cage style” — is perhaps the tamest of the designs. Louder offerings include a strappy, snakeskin-printed leather gladiator that rises to the knee (the Emme High) and a hidden-wedge mid-top sneaker with crystal-accented bar buckles (the Tiana).

“I, like so many other women, love a great pair of shoes,” stated Lopez in a press release. “Whether I’m walking the red carpet, performing on stage or meeting my girls for lunch on a day off, shoes pull a look together and literally and figuratively lift me up. With Giuseppe, we created an ultra-modern, feminine collection of killer heels, sexy flats and fashion-forward sneakers. And as you would expect, there’s just the right amount of sparkle.” (In the case of the corset-style Lynda bootie, “just the right amount of sparkle” equals literally hundreds of varying-sized crystals.)

What’ll it run you to walk in Jennifer Lopez’s shoes? The limited-edition collection ranges in price from $795 to $2,995 (for the aforementioned crystal-encrusted bootie). The line is now available in select Giuseppe Zanotti Design stores globally and via the brand’s e-commerce site. The collab is also available at select department stores, including Saks Fifth Avenue, Bergdorf Goodman, Neiman Marcus and Nordstrom.
